Abstract

A wall mount system for mounting a plurality of monitors on a wall. The system has a plurality of wall mount assemblies, a plurality of monitor interfaces adapted to receive an electronic display respectively, and a depth adjustment feature operably coupling each monitor interface to one of the wall mount assemblies and enabling the monitors to be positioned and adjusted to account for recesses or raised portions of the wall and present a continuous, planar monitor display surface.

Claims (30)

1. A mount for mounting a plurality of electronic displays on a wall, the mount comprising:

a pair of horizontally oriented spaced apart wall tracks adapted to attach to the wall, each wall track presenting a flange;

a plurality of vertically oriented wall guide channels, each wall guide channel presenting a pair of opposing ends with a hook disposed at each opposing end, each hook engaged with the flange of a separate one of the wall tracks;

a plurality of adjustment assemblies, each adjustment assembly operably coupled to a separate one of the plurality of wall guide channels with an arm assembly;

a guide bar assembly operably coupled to each of the adjustment assemblies, the guide bar assembly comprising a pair of spaced apart horizontally oriented guide bars; and

a plurality of pairs of monitor mount brackets engaged with the guide bars, each pair of monitor mount brackets adapted to attach to a separate one of the electronic displays to attach the electronic display to the mount.

2. The mount of claim 1 , wherein each adjustment assembly of the plurality of adjustment assemblies enables selective tilt positioning of the guide bar assembly relative to the wall.

3. The mount of claim 1 , wherein each adjustment assembly of the plurality of adjustment assemblies enables selective depth positioning of the guide bar assembly relative to the wall.

4. The mount of claim 1 , wherein each adjustment assembly of the plurality of adjustment assemblies enables selective height positioning of the guide bar assembly relative to the wall.

5. The mount of claim 1 , wherein each arm assembly includes a scissoring arm.

6. The mount of claim 1 , wherein the hooks of the wall guide channel include a top hook and a bottom hook, the wall tracks including a top wall track and a bottom wall track, the bottom hook being selectively shiftable to engage and disengage the bottom hook from the bottom wall track.

7. The mount of claim 1 , wherein the flange of each wall track is a channel hem portion.
